Course Objectives

As a result of participating in this activity individuals will be able to:

  • Recognize anatomy, physiology and a pathophysiology of the deep and superficial venous systems:
    • Deep vein thrombosis, superficial thrombophlebitis, deep and superficial venous insufficiency
    • Typical and unusual presentations of venous hemodynamics
  • Recognize roles of b-mode, color, and spectral Doppler ultrasound in making the diagnosis of DVT, DVI, SVT and SVI.
  • Perform an all-inclusive lower extremity venous examination, using proper technique and protocol on patients with common and complicated venous disorders.
  • Document all pertinent findings and suspected pathology and create a comprehensive and precise venous mapping.
  • Recognize the main pitfalls in venous extremity ultrasound and apply the technical and clinical pearls and tips.

Accreditation

Physicians
The American Vein & Lymphatic Society (AVLS) is accredited by the Accreditation Council for Continuing Medical Education (ACCME) to provide continuing medical education for physicians. 

Nurses & Nurse Practitioners
The American Academy of Nurse Practitioners (AANP) and the American Nurses Credentialing Center (ANCC) accept AMA PRA Category 1 Credit(s)™ from organizations accredited by the ACCME for re-licensure and recertification requirements.

Sonographers
The American Registry of Diagnostic Medical Sonographers® (ARDMS®) and Cardiovascular Credentialing International (CCI) accept AMA PRA Category 1 Credit(s)™ from organizations accredited by the ACCME toward credential renewal for Registered Phlebology Sonographers (RPhS) and Registered Vascular Specialists (RVS).

Physician Assistants
The American Academy of Physician Assistants (AAPA) accepts certificates of participation for educational activities certified for AMA PRA Category 1 Credits™ from organizations accredited by the ACCME for re-licensure and recertification requirements.
